Hey everyone! Thanks for playing! This is my very first game, and it's not flawless, but I hope you like it! - Scott

Earth has fallen to ruin, as nuclear war broke out. A few Environmental Dens were created to help keep life going and weather out the disaster.

You are Wald-0, a sentient robot who is tasked with preparing the E. Den, however your battery is running out.

Race against the clock to gather the ingredients and keep life alive!

Controls:

A - Move left
D - Move right
W - Jump
S - Interact with certain objects and climb stairs
I - Open inventory
Left Click - Select menu options, pick up items.
Right Click - Smash
